Handover: the Tallowmere clinic reminder job runs nightly at 02:00, pulling tomorrow's appointments and queuing SMS batches. Retries are capped at three; failures land in the dead-letter table for morning review. The job's credential vault is sealed after each rotation, and unsealing it requires the recovery passphrase provided below.

strongbox words: kelion-ralvan-casix-aldeth-gorius-kelath-isteth-tamwyn-novok-queniel-druok-quenok-wenael

The Soundloft waveform preview renderers in the Harbridge cluster have drifted from the canonical config. Three nodes render at the old sample-bucket width, producing visibly coarser previews than the rest of the fleet. Root cause: a manual hotfix last quarter was never backported to the provisioning templates. Future maintainers: do not hand-edit nodes; update the template and redeploy. Drifted nodes will be reimaged Thursday. The intended canonical configuration for the service is recorded below.

service settings:
[briion]
team = oliael
access_code = ac_23d22a
host = briion.sivrelgrid.local
port = 8000
owner = pelox.tamvan
peer = olimir.paliqsys.test

## Break-Glass: Quibbler Queue Compaction

Quick note for the weekly sync: if compaction on Quibbler wedges and the retention topic balloons, you can force a manual compact via the break-glass runbook. Yes, it's scary; no, it won't eat acked messages. To unlock the emergency console, use the recovery passphrase below.

strongbox words: druath-quenael

Finance Review Summary — Training Budget FY Next

For heads of department: the proposed training budget rises 12% over the current year, driven by the Merrowfield certification programme and onboarding costs at the Castlebry site. Discretionary course allowances remain flat; external conference spend is trimmed by 8%. Department allocations will be confirmed after Q1 reforecast. The rationale tied to our growth assumptions follows directly below.

management briefing: Headcount on the Belix team goes from 60 to 93 by the end of November. Gross margin on Belix came in at 23 percent against a plan of 47 percent.